The 2001 Indiana Hoosiers football team represented Indiana University Bloomington during the 2001 NCAA Division I-A football season. They participated as members of the Big Ten Conference. The Hoosiers played their home games in Memorial Stadium at Bloomington, Indiana. The team was coached by Cam Cameron in his firth and final year as head coach. Cameron was fired at the end of the season.

Awards and honors

  • Antwaan Randle El, Big Ten Offensive Player of the Year
  • Antwaan Randle El, Chicago Tribune Silver Football
